Children
Children of William Henry Vanderbilt and Maria Louisa Kissam:
- Cornelius Vanderbilt II (1843–1899)
- Margaret Louisa Vanderbilt (1845–1924) who married Elliot Fitch Shepherd in 1868, Alice Vanderbilt Morris' mother
- William Kissam Vanderbilt (1849–1920)
- Emily Thorn Vanderbilt (1852–1946) who married William Douglas Sloane (c.1872) and later Henry White
- Florence Adele Vanderbilt (1854–1952) who married Hamilton McKown Twombly
- Frederick William Vanderbilt (1856–1938)
- Eliza Osgood Vanderbilt (1860–1936) who married William Seward Webb
- George Washington Vanderbilt II (1862–1914)
